Hi Phil,

While you can log into the BTP Cockpit and subaccounts with your Universal ID credentials, if you are executing technical operations such as API calls or commands, I suspect you will need to use the password of the corresponding S-User that is tied to your Universal ID and not the Universal ID password. Have you tried that?
